Transaction 2f28355a1250c6b996bd47c07b786bbc03d64c99e8e9d2f88cc668d41a346413
1 Input
1 Output
-
2f28355a1250c6b996bd47c07b786bbc03d64c99e8e9d2f88cc668d41a346413:0
- value
- 610899
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ffdad41c58ca9438db34ed6666a627f25a3b83f OP_EQUAL
- address
- 339ZxCAFYJv9rgKeZuTkoKGFDdjTq7Eyov